什么叫缩表

什么叫缩表_https://www.fcdydaikuan.com_恒指期货直播_第1张

缩表是指对数据表进行压缩或减小尺寸的过程。在计算机科学和数据库管理中,数据表是一种结构化的数据存储方式,通常由多行和多列组成,用于存储和组织大量的数据。

缩表的目的是通过采用不同的技术和算法,减小数据表的存储空间,提高数据的存储和检索效率。缩表可以采用多种方法进行,例如压缩算法、数据类型优化、索引优化等。

压缩算法是常用的缩表方法之一。它通过对数据进行编码和压缩,减小数据在存储介质上的占用空间。常见的压缩算法包括Lempel-Ziv-Welch(LZW)、Run-Length Encoding(RLE)、Huffman编码等。这些算法可以根据数据的特点和需求选择合适的压缩方式。

数据类型优化是另一种常见的缩表方法。在设计数据表时,合理选择和使用数据类型可以减小数据表的尺寸。例如,使用整数类型而不是浮点数类型可以减小存储空间。此外,还可以使用可变长度的数据类型,如VARCHAR,在存储变长字段时可以减小存储空间。

索引优化是提高数据检索效率的一种缩表方法。通过创建合适的索引,可以快速定位和检索数据,减小数据表的尺寸。常见的索引结构包括B树、哈希索引等。选择合适的索引结构和优化索引的使用可以提高数据的查询性能。

总之,缩表是对数据表进行压缩或减小尺寸的过程,旨在提高数据的存储和检索效率。通过采用不同的技术和算法,如压缩算法、数据类型优化和索引优化,可以实现数据表的缩小和优化。

"